I have used in the past RX - TX chips (433Mhz) receiving one signal using Manchester encoding works fine. In my next project, I would like to include multiple TX chips ... lets say 20 and one receiving chip to get GPS information. I am kinda confused on how the receiving end will make a difference between all the signals. The information I quiet long maybe 64bits or even 128 bits, my worry is how to differentiate the information from one signal to another in the middle of the transmission.
I can use a unique code in the beginning of the "string", but when it come to the 32rd bit or 64 bit, other bits from 19 other signals are pouring in. Can someone illuminate me on this, and if it is feasible?
I think it is, with all the communication between cell phone and towers..
